1. Why You Need a Bankruptcy Attorney

Bankruptcy laws are complex and can vary from state to state. Whether you are filing for Chapter 7, Chapter 13, or any other form of bankruptcy, having an experienced attorney by your side is essential. A bankruptcy lawyer helps you understand the details of each type of bankruptcy and determines which one is best suited for your situation. They also ensure that you meet all the necessary legal requirements and avoid costly mistakes.

Moreover, a bankruptcy lawyer can negotiate on your behalf with creditors, represent you in court if needed, and ensure that you are protected from creditor harassment. The legal process involved in bankruptcy can be overwhelming, but with the help of a skilled attorney, you can navigate the system more efficiently.

2. Types of Bankruptcy Attorneys

When looking for a bankruptcy attorney, it’s important to choose one who specializes in bankruptcy law. Here are the two main types of bankruptcy attorneys to consider:

  • Chapter 7 Bankruptcy Attorneys: If you are looking for a fresh start through liquidation of assets, a Chapter 7 attorney can guide you through the process. This type of bankruptcy is usually for individuals with low income who are unable to repay their debts.
  • Chapter 13 Bankruptcy Attorneys: For those with a regular income who want to reorganize and repay their debts over time, a Chapter 13 bankruptcy attorney is ideal. This type of bankruptcy involves a court-approved repayment plan.

Ensure the attorney you choose is experienced with the specific type of bankruptcy you are interested in filing. Bankruptcy law is a specialized field, and finding a lawyer with expertise in the area is vital to the success of your case.

3. How to Find the Right Bankruptcy Attorney

Finding the right bankruptcy attorney involves a few simple steps:

  • Research online: Start by searching for bankruptcy attorneys in your area. Websites like Avvo, Martindale-Hubbell, and Lawyers.com provide reviews and ratings of lawyers, so you can make an informed decision.
  • Ask for referrals: If you have friends or family who have gone through bankruptcy, ask them for recommendations. Personal referrals can often lead to finding an attorney you can trust.
  • Schedule consultations: Many bankruptcy attorneys offer free initial consultations. Take advantage of these to meet with potential lawyers, discuss your case, and ask about their experience with bankruptcy cases.

During your consultation, don’t hesitate to ask about their track record, fees, and the steps they will take to help you. A good attorney will make sure you understand your options and provide a clear action plan.

4. What to Expect During the Bankruptcy Process

The bankruptcy process can take several months, depending on the type of bankruptcy you file and your specific circumstances. Here’s a general overview of what to expect:

  • Initial consultation: You’ll meet with the attorney to discuss your financial situation and decide which type of bankruptcy to file.
  • Filing your petition: The attorney will prepare and file your bankruptcy petition with the court, which includes details about your assets, liabilities, income, and expenses.
  • Automatic stay: Once your bankruptcy case is filed, an automatic stay goes into effect, preventing creditors from contacting you or pursuing collection actions.
  • Meeting of creditors: You will attend a meeting with the bankruptcy trustee, where creditors may ask questions about your finances.
  • Discharge or repayment: Depending on your bankruptcy type, you may receive a discharge of your debts or begin making payments under a court-approved plan.

Throughout the process, your attorney will guide you, ensuring all paperwork is filed correctly and that you adhere to deadlines. They will also handle any interactions with creditors or the court.

5. Bankruptcy Fees and Costs

One of the common concerns people have when filing for bankruptcy is the cost of legal fees. While fees can vary depending on the attorney and the complexity of your case, most bankruptcy lawyers charge a flat fee for handling Chapter 7 cases and a higher fee for Chapter 13 cases due to the longer duration of the process.

It’s important to discuss fees upfront during your consultation. Some attorneys may offer payment plans, and certain cases may be eligible for low-cost or pro bono legal assistance. Make sure you’re aware of all the costs involved, including filing fees, and ensure that you’re comfortable with the financial arrangement.
